Q.

my son has 15th months he has not going motion freely

2 Answers
Dr Sameer awadhiyaGuardian of 2 children4 years ago
A. Constipation is a chronic problem seen in children and most important cauyse is diet modification so firstly it should be taken care of. give good fibre diet with plenty of liquids and avoidance of food which can aggravate constipation like Banana excess of milk and maida containing food. medications like lactulose PEG or glycerine suppository should be second option
